ETSI MTS#76 Meeting 23-Jan-2019

Slides:



Advertisements
Similar presentations
MBT Working Meeting Report Stephan Schulz MTS#56, Göttingen
Advertisements

Enabling Access to Sound Archives through Integration, Enrichment and Retrieval WP1. Project Management.
Restricted © Siemens AG All rights reserved Siemens Corporate Technology | Month 20XX Proposed topics for TDL phase 3.
TEST DESCRIPTION LANGUAGE Work Item DES/MTS-140_TDL – STF work plan © ETSI All rights reserved Andreas Ulrich, Siemens AG (Rapporteur)MTS#58,
Automated Test Design ™ © 2011 Conformiq, Inc. CONFORMIQ DESIGNER On ES v1.2.1 Stephan Schulz MBT Working Meeting/MTS#56, Göttingen.
20 October, V 0.1 © 2007 SDL International. Company Confidential. Forward-looking information is based upon multiple assumptions and uncertainties and.
Project Proposal: CTS2 SDK Presentation to OHT Steering Committee.
© 2013 OSLC Steering Committee1 Proposal to Create OSLC Affiliated Technical Committees OSLC Steering Committee Meeting: 1 PM EDT, 8 July 2013 Open Services.
Interoperability event proposal Group Name: WG TST Source: Sookhyun Jeon, TTA, Laurent Velez, ETSI, Meeting Date:
National Information Exchange Model Update for the Global Advisory Committee Spring 2008 Meeting April 10, 2008 NIEM Technical Architecture Committee (NTAC)
World Class Standards WG8 Specification Guidelines TISPAN WG8 – 3GPP SA#5 Joint meeting Sophia Antipolis, May14 th - 15 th 2007 Source: Michael Geipl Deutsche.
FDT Foil no 1 On Methodology from Domain to System Descriptions by Rolv Bræk NTNU Workshop on Philosophy and Applicablitiy of Formal Languages Geneve 15.
Interoperability event Sept 2015 Group Name: WG TST Source: Sookhyun Jeon, TTA, Laurent Velez, ETSI, Meeting Date:
The Joint ECE-Eurostat programme on the new recommendations for the 2010 round of Population and Housing Censuses in the ECE region Joint ECE-Eurostat.
STF 454 “DESIGN OF TDL” – STATUS REPORT Last change: © ETSI All rights reserved.
ERM/MTS STF proposal on formal Phy measurement framework Friedbert Berens Vice Chair ERM TGUWB Presentation to ERM, July 2010.
Automated Test Design ™ © 2011 Conformiq, Inc. CONFORMIQ DESIGNER MBT Working Meeting Report Stephan Schulz MTS#56, Göttingen.
STF 454 “DESIGN OF TDL” – STATUS REPORT Last change: © ETSI All rights reserved.
Jeju, 13 – 16 May 2013Standards for Shared ICT ETSI Conformance and Interoperability Testing Jørgen Friis ETSI Chief Services Officer (CSO) Document No:
ARIES WP2 Task 2.2 kick-off Coordination, support and enhancement of communication/outreach activities for accelerators in Europe Jennifer Toes (CERN),
TOP project – STATUS UPDATE & Workflow demo
TDL Standardization and Development – Building a Community
CONFORMIQ DESIGNER 2012 MTS #55 Meeting.
Global Inventory of Statistical Standards
Automated Interoperability Testing
Support- IRDiRC Proposed Work Plan And Communication Strategy
WPM ad-hoc group report TP#25
IEEE 802 Wireless Coexistence Study Group Update
STF 454 TDL – Overview Last change:
Automated Interoperability Testing
ETSI Conformance and Interoperability Testing
STF 454 “Design of TDL” – Status Report
STF 454 “Design of TDL” – Status Report
TDL Open Source Project (TOP) Input to MTS#71, 31 May / 01 Jun 2017
Security in MTS 14th May2013 SIG Report
STF 454 “Design of TDL” – Status Report
TDL Open Source Project (TOP) Input to MTS#71, 31 May / 01 Jun 2017
Create TDL Promotion Team (TPT) – MTS#64
OSOR - new opportunities for sharing statistical software
TDL: The ETSI Test Description Language
TTCN-3 Status Report.
Input to ETSI TDL tool development
TDL Open Source Project (TOP) Input to MTS#70,
TDL: The ETSI Test Description Language
IPET-OPSLS/CCl-17 relevant issues before EC-70
ETSI TC MTS TDL SC meeting Reports
Open Source Software Development Processes Version 2.5, 8 June 2002
TOP project – status update for mts#72
Overview of the ETSI Test Description Language
Overview of the ETSI Test Description Language
TDL and TOP Development at MTS
ETSI TC MTS TDL SC meeting Reports
Conformiq Input on TDL 3 Discussion
ETSI TTCN-3 Test Suites QUALITY IMPROVEMENT
CONFORMIQ DESIGNER Proposal for 2012 MBT Standardization Activities Stephan Schulz (MTS Chair)
CTI Contribution to TDL meeting 9th April 2015
ETSI TC MTS TDL SC meeting Reports
TDL: The ETSI Test Description Language
STF 454 TDL – Overview Last change:
UPDATE on SVN & MANTIS Upgrade
Overview Activities from additional UP disciplines are needed to bring a system into being Implementation Testing Deployment Configuration and change management.
The COSMO Coding Standards Some Highlights
TDL and TOP Development at MTS
Request for repository to PyTDL
Discussion on TDL future
Report on TDL activities since Mts#73
Introduction to TDL and TOP
“Methodology for RESTful APIs specifications and testing”
Introduction of TC MTS - Methods for Testing and Specification
“Methodology for RESTful APIs specifications and testing”
Presentation transcript:

ETSI MTS#76 Meeting 23-Jan-2019 TDL ETSI MTS#76 Meeting 23-Jan-2019

Agenda (14:00 – 17:30) 14:00 – 14:15: Opening 14:15 – 15:00: Presentation from NetResults and discussion on their open points 15:00 – 15:30: Open bugs, next features planned for TOP and roadmap BREAK 16:15 – 16:30: PyTDL contribution to TOP 16:00 – 16:30: New application: TDL for RESTful service testing 16:30 – 17:00: TDL website and promotion 17:30: End of Meeting

2 Presentation from NetResults and discussion on their open points Telco software, e.g. audio calls, conferences; ADA project (from UCAAT) ThEIA – testing environment for internet applications Test descriptions manually, manual/automated test execution Goal: use TDL in this process Nice TDL features to have (w.r.t. language or tools?) Explicit “receive” statement, i.e. only a description of the tester Template mechanism over test configurations, e.g. generic number of testers Template mechanism for test description behaviour Missing fuzz testing functions to generate random activities/events at random time Even current TDL tool was a life saver for us due to the creation of formal specs

2 Presentation from NetResults and discussion on their open points A special “receive” could be just in concrete syntax, but TDL specifies interactions, i.e. send/receive pairs Language can be extended to support beh./config. lists  bug report required Further understanding and discussion required to use TDL for security/fuzz testing, e.g. extension by “random functions” Ongoing work on mapping TDL to executable tests

3 Open bugs, next features planned for TOP and roadmap TDL defect reporting, http://oldforge.etsi.org/mantis/view_all_bug_page.php 7803: TDL inheritance 7802: Separating language concepts for globally vs locally ordered behaviour 7078: Compliance of TDL-MM with presentation guidelines 7383: Refinement in exceptional behaviour 7192: TDL-TO: Formal TO parameters 7190: TDL-TO: predefined data types in inline data use 7163: Test input event definition 7810: TDL-TO: TP grouping 7705: Inter-tester default behaviour 7381: Mapping changes in UML Profile for TDL

3 Open bugs, next features planned for TOP and roadmap TOP defect reporting, https://tdl.etsi.org/bugzilla

3 Open bugs, next features planned for TOP and roadmap New TOP features and roadmap New features Language TTCN-3 mapping Keeping pace with new Eclipse versions, e.g. platform, Sirius, Xtext Decision: ToR on a new STF to work on TDL language and TOP tool enhancements and maintenance to support growing user community Statements from supporting companies requested! Timeline: ASAP, i.e. by end of Feb., decide on Wis to be updated

4 PyTDL contribution to TOP Mapping TDL to Python; see own MTS#76 contribution See: https://portal.etsi.org/Contribution.aspx?MeetingId=35310 Relation to current TOP – how does it enhance current features? Have TDL closer to Python to enable executable tests Proposal: create a new, 3rd repository in TOP

5 New application: TDL for RESTful service testing Related WI: DEG/MTS-1029511 (2018-09-27)  EG 203 647 “Methodology for RESTful APIs specifications and testing” Guidance and methodology for RESTful API specification and testing based on analysis of methods, languages and best practices used in the industry and in ETSI groups (ETSI TBs and Partnership Projects) Timeline: 2019-03-22 start … 2019-11-22 final draft for approval Possible approach – ToR planned  Michele, see WI cover page for details Selection of a technical specification provided by a TB Invite users from identified TBs to a joint meeting to report and discuss their current approach and understand their problems with Web API testing within MTS Exemplified specification of test purposes and test descriptions Reporting on findings and obtained results, to be published as ETSI guide

6 TDL website and promotion Access to tdl.etsi.org in 2018

6 TDL website and promotion TDL/TOP presentation to the BOARDOSS#49 meeting https://portal.etsi.org//Contribution.aspx?MeetingId=35086 Kick off meeting on TDL/TOP on regular basis TOP governance  Decision to be taken to create a TDL/TOP working group, similar to MTS TST Project Lead  ETSI member and CTI – Who? Steering Group  SG meeting before or combined with MTS meeting Advisory Group (MTS)  reporting to each MTS meeting Jan/May/Sep

6 TDL website and promotion TDL user guide Application of TDL-TO and refinement to TDL test descriptions Refined test descriptions to enable mapping to TTCN-3 Coordinate with WI “TDL for RESTful service testing” TDL @ UCAAT and beyond CCUF is the Common Criteria User Forum (Axel’s e-mail 22-Oct-2018) Planned activities at UCAAT? TDL/TOP website updates